摘要
H.264/AVC标准引入的灵活宏块排列机制可以显著改善解码重建视频的质量。为进一步增强在不可靠信道上传输视频的鲁棒性,提出了在运动向量搜索的率失真优化框架下,结合灵活宏块排列容错机制,对差错隐藏失真进行优化。实验结果表明该方法能有效地提高灵活宏块排列的容错性能。
Flexible Macroblock Ordering(FMO) feature of the H.264/AVC codec improves the decoded video quality remarkably.In order to further increase the robustness of the transmitted video over unreliable channels,distortion introduced by error concealment is taken into consideration under R-D optimized motion vector selection framework in the presence of FMO mechanism,this allows optimization of concealment distortion at the encoder.Experiment result is given to show the performance of the proposed method.
